According to 6Wresearch internal database and industry insights, the Global Hemophilia Treatment Market was valued at USD 3.4 Billion in 2024 and is expected to reach USD 5.13 Billion by 2031, growing at a compound annual growth rate of 5.90% during the forecast period (2025-2031).
The Global Hemophilia Treatment Market is anticipated to experience significant growth due to factors such as increasing awareness about hemophilia, advancements in treatment options, and rising prevalence of hemophilia worldwide. The market is characterized by the availability of various treatment options including factor replacement therapies, non-factor replacement therapies, and gene therapy. North America and Europe are expected to dominate the market due to well-established healthcare infrastructure and high adoption rates of advanced treatments. Emerging markets in Asia-Pacific and Latin America are also poised for growth, driven by improving healthcare access and rising awareness about hemophilia. Key players in the market include pharmaceutical companies such as Bayer AG, Novo Nordisk A/S, and Takeda Pharmaceutical Company Limited, who are focusing on research and development to introduce innovative therapies for hemophilia management.

The Global Hemophilia Treatment Market faces several challenges, including limited access to treatment in developing countries, high treatment costs in some regions, and the need for advanced therapies to address inhibitor development in patients. Additionally, the market is characterized by a small patient population, leading to limited economies of scale for manufacturers and potentially hindering research and development efforts. Furthermore, the complexity of treatment regimens, including the need for regular injections or infusions, can impact patient adherence and quality of life. Regulatory hurdles and variability in healthcare systems across different countries also present challenges for market growth and adoption of innovative therapies. Overall, addressing these challenges will require collaboration among stakeholders to improve access, affordability, and efficacy of hemophilia treatments globally.
